[태그:] 고객 중심

  • 제품 관리의 본질과 성공적인 제품 개발 전략

    제품 관리의 본질과 성공적인 제품 개발 전략

    제품은 조직이 제공하는 가치의 핵심이며, 고객의 요구를 충족시키고 시장에서의 경쟁력을 확보하는 데 필수적인 요소다. 성공적인 제품 관리는 단순한 결과물 생산을 넘어, 제품의 전체 수명 주기를 관리하여 고객과 조직 모두에게 가치를 창출하는 것을 목표로 한다.

    제품이란 무엇인가

    제품의 정의와 역할

    제품은 고객이나 사용자의 특정 요구를 충족시키기 위해 만들어지는 결과물이다. 이는 물리적인 물건뿐만 아니라 서비스, 소프트웨어, 디지털 플랫폼 등 다양한 형태를 포함한다. 제품은 조직의 전략적 목표 달성을 지원하며, 사용자 경험을 통해 브랜드 신뢰도를 구축하는 데 중요한 역할을 한다.

    제품 수명 주기와 관리의 중요성

    제품은 도입, 성장, 성숙, 쇠퇴라는 4단계의 수명 주기를 가진다. 각 단계에서 다른 관리 전략이 필요하며, 이를 통해 제품이 시장에서 최상의 성과를 낼 수 있다. 제품 관리는 이러한 주기를 효과적으로 관리하여 고객 만족을 극대화하고 조직의 수익성을 보장한다.

    제품 관리의 핵심 원칙

    가치 중심 접근

    제품 관리는 고객과 조직 모두에게 가치를 제공하는 데 초점을 맞춘다. 고객의 요구를 이해하고, 이를 충족하기 위한 기능과 특성을 제품에 반영해야 한다.

    지속적인 혁신

    시장의 변화와 기술의 발전에 대응하여 지속적인 혁신을 추구해야 한다. 이는 제품의 경쟁력을 유지하고, 고객의 기대를 초과하는 경험을 제공하는 데 필수적이다.

    협업과 의사소통

    제품 관리는 다부서 간 협업이 요구되는 통합적인 활동이다. 마케팅, 영업, 개발, 디자인 등 다양한 팀이 명확한 목표를 공유하며 효율적으로 협력해야 한다.

    제품 관리 프로세스

    1. 요구 사항 분석

    고객과 시장의 요구를 철저히 분석하여 제품의 방향성을 설정한다. 이를 위해 데이터 분석, 시장 조사, 고객 인터뷰 등이 활용된다.

    2. 제품 설계 및 개발

    분석된 요구를 바탕으로 제품의 설계와 개발이 진행된다. 이 단계에서는 고객 경험(UX)과 사용자 인터페이스(UI)가 핵심적으로 고려된다.

    3. 품질 관리

    제품의 품질을 지속적으로 관리하여 고객이 신뢰할 수 있는 결과물을 제공한다. 이는 고객 만족도를 유지하고 브랜드 충성도를 강화하는 데 필수적이다.

    4. 출시 및 마케팅

    제품 출시 후, 효과적인 마케팅 전략을 통해 시장 점유율을 확대한다. 이는 제품의 가치를 고객에게 효과적으로 전달하는 데 초점이 맞춰져야 한다.

    5. 피드백 수집 및 개선

    제품 출시 후 고객 피드백을 수집하고, 이를 바탕으로 지속적인 개선 작업을 진행해야 한다. 이는 제품의 장기적인 성공을 보장하는 핵심 요소다.

    성공적인 제품 관리 사례

    성공 사례: 애플의 아이폰

    애플은 아이폰을 통해 혁신적이고 직관적인 사용자 경험을 제공하며 스마트폰 시장을 선도하고 있다. 고객의 요구를 심층적으로 분석하고, 디자인과 기술의 균형을 맞추며, 지속적인 업데이트와 개선으로 제품의 경쟁력을 유지하고 있다.

    실패 사례: 노키아의 스마트폰 전략

    노키아는 시장 변화와 기술 발전에 대한 대응이 늦어져 스마트폰 시장에서의 경쟁력을 잃었다. 이는 고객 요구를 충족하지 못한 제품 전략과 혁신 부족이 주요 원인으로 작용했다.

    효과적인 제품 관리 전략

    고객 중심 사고

    제품 개발 초기 단계부터 고객의 관점에서 사고하고, 고객의 실제 요구를 반영해야 한다. 이는 성공적인 제품 관리의 핵심이다.

    데이터 기반 의사결정

    시장 데이터와 고객 피드백을 바탕으로 제품 전략과 운영 결정을 내리는 것이 중요하다. 이는 경쟁 환경에서 제품의 방향성을 명확히 설정하는 데 도움을 준다.

    민첩한 개발 프로세스

    애자일(Agile) 개발 방식을 도입하여 시장 변화에 민첩하게 대응하고, 제품의 가치를 신속히 전달할 수 있도록 해야 한다.

    지속적인 개선 문화 구축

    제품 관리 과정에서 지속적으로 학습하고 개선하는 문화를 조직 내에 정착시켜야 한다. 이는 제품의 장기적인 성공을 보장하는 데 중요한 역할을 한다.

    결론

    제품 관리는 조직과 고객에게 가치를 제공하는 핵심 활동으로, 성공적인 제품 개발을 위해서는 전략적 사고와 통합적인 접근이 필요하다. 제품의 수명 주기를 효과적으로 관리하고, 고객 중심 사고와 지속적인 혁신을 통해 시장에서 경쟁력을 유지해야 한다. 이를 통해 조직은 변화하는 시장에서 지속 가능하고 안정적인 성장을 이룰 수 있다.


  • 사용자 스토리: 애자일 개발의 첫걸음

    사용자 스토리: 애자일 개발의 첫걸음

    애자일 소프트웨어 개발 방식에서 사용자 스토리는 필수적인 도구로 자리 잡고 있습니다. 사용자 스토리는 복잡한 요구사항을 효과적으로 정리하고 팀 전체가 이해할 수 있는 형태로 만드는 기법입니다. 이번 글에서는 사용자 스토리의 정의와 구성 요소, 그리고 사용자 스토리가 왜 중요한지에 대해 알아봅니다. 또한 일반 요구사항 문서와 비교해 사용자 스토리만의 독특한 장점과 실제 프로젝트 사례를 통해 실질적인 팁을 제공합니다.


    사용자 스토리란 무엇인가?

    사용자 스토리는 소프트웨어의 사용자나 구매자에게 가치를 줄 수 있는 기능을 간단히 서술한 것입니다. 사용자 스토리는 간결하지만, 그 안에 요구사항을 효과적으로 정리하고 전달하는 강력한 구조를 담고 있습니다.

    사용자 스토리의 3가지 구성 요소

    1. 카드(Card)
      사용자 스토리는 보통 간단한 카드 형태로 기록됩니다. 이 카드는 팀이 대화를 시작하거나 계획을 기억하기 위한 단서 역할을 합니다. 예를 들어, “사용자는 채용 정보를 검색할 수 있다”는 간단한 문구로 기록됩니다.
    2. 대화(Conversation)
      카드에는 간단한 문구만 담기 때문에 세부적인 사항은 대화를 통해 명확히 합니다. 고객, 사용자, 개발자 간의 대화를 통해 구체적인 요구사항과 기대치가 정리됩니다.
    3. 테스트(Test)
      각 사용자 스토리는 테스트 가능해야 하며, 테스트를 통해 요구사항이 제대로 구현되었는지 확인할 수 있습니다. 예를 들어, “사용자는 검색 조건과 일치하는 채용 정보를 볼 수 있다”는 테스트 케이스로 구체화됩니다.

    사용자 스토리가 필요한 이유

    소프트웨어 개발에서 명확한 요구사항 정리는 프로젝트의 성공 여부를 결정짓는 핵심 요소입니다. 사용자 스토리는 기존의 요구사항 문서와는 다음과 같은 점에서 차별화됩니다.

    1. 대화를 강조

    사용자 스토리는 문서 작성이 아닌 팀 간의 대화를 중시합니다. 요구사항을 기록하는 대신, 사용자와 개발자가 대화를 통해 상세한 요구사항을 정의합니다. 이는 잘못된 해석이나 오해를 줄이고 더 나은 결과를 제공합니다.

    2. 고객 중심의 가치 제공

    전통적인 요구사항 문서는 종종 기술적 세부사항에 집중하지만, 사용자 스토리는 항상 고객이나 사용자의 가치를 기준으로 작성됩니다. “채용 정보를 검색한다”와 같은 사용자 스토리는 고객이 소프트웨어를 통해 원하는 최종 목표에 집중하게 합니다.

    3. 반복적 개발과 유연성

    사용자 스토리는 애자일 개발 방식에 적합합니다. 세부사항을 나중에 결정할 수 있어 초기 요구사항 변경이나 새로운 아이디어를 유연하게 수용할 수 있습니다.


    일반 요구사항 문서와의 차이점

    1. 문서보다 협업 강조

    요구사항 문서는 주로 문서화에 중점을 두지만, 사용자 스토리는 대화와 협업을 통한 실질적인 문제 해결에 초점을 둡니다.

    2. 이해하기 쉬운 언어

    사용자 스토리는 비즈니스와 기술 언어 간의 격차를 줄이는 데 도움을 줍니다. 간단한 문장으로 작성되어 고객과 개발자 모두가 이해할 수 있습니다.

    3. 빠른 반복 가능

    사용자 스토리는 한두 주 내에 구현 가능한 작은 단위로 작성됩니다. 이는 전통적인 요구사항 문서와 달리 빠른 피드백과 반복적 개선이 가능하도록 만듭니다.


    실제 사례: 채용 정보 검색 기능 구현하기

    사례 설명

    한 채용 사이트에서는 사용자 스토리를 활용해 검색 기능을 설계했습니다. 초기 스토리는 간단히 “사용자는 채용 정보를 검색할 수 있다”로 작성되었습니다. 이후 고객과 개발자가 대화를 통해 아래와 같은 세부 요구사항을 도출했습니다.

    • 검색 조건: 위치, 직업명, 급여 수준 등.
    • 검색 결과: 일치하는 채용 정보의 간략한 목록.
    • 세부 정보: 상세 페이지에서 회사명과 공고 내용을 볼 수 있음.

    구현 단계

    1. 초기 대화: 고객은 사용자가 검색 시 어떤 조건을 가장 자주 사용할지 설명했습니다. 개발팀은 이 정보를 토대로 필수 기능과 선택 기능을 구분했습니다.
    2. 테스트 작성: 검색 조건별로 다양한 테스트 케이스를 만들었습니다. 예를 들어, “검색 조건이 없는 경우 에러 메시지가 표시된다”와 같은 테스트가 포함되었습니다.
    3. 결과 검증: 구현 후 테스트를 통해 모든 조건이 제대로 작동함을 확인했습니다.

    실질적인 팁: 사용자 스토리를 효과적으로 작성하는 방법

    1. 단순하게 시작하라
      사용자 스토리는 간단히 작성하고 필요한 경우 대화를 통해 확장하세요. 초기 스토리를 너무 상세히 작성하려 하지 마세요.
    2. 가치를 중심으로 작성하라
      스토리는 항상 사용자의 관점에서 작성되어야 합니다. “왜 이 기능이 중요한가?”라는 질문에 답할 수 있어야 합니다.
    3. 작고 테스트 가능한 단위로 나누라
      스토리는 작은 단위로 쪼개져야 하며, 각 단위는 독립적으로 테스트 가능해야 합니다.
    4. 우선순위를 명확히 하라
      스토리의 우선순위를 설정하고, 가장 중요한 기능부터 구현하세요. 이는 릴리즈 계획을 세우는 데도 유용합니다.
    5. 대화를 기록하라
      대화를 통해 나온 주요 결정을 간단히 기록해 추후 참조할 수 있도록 합니다.

    결론

    사용자 스토리는 간단한 카드 한 장에서 시작되지만, 대화와 테스트를 통해 강력한 도구로 발전합니다. 고객 중심의 사고를 바탕으로, 개발자와 사용자 간의 간극을 줄이고 명확한 요구사항 정리를 가능하게 합니다. 사용자 스토리를 효과적으로 활용하면 더 나은 소프트웨어를 더 빠르게 개발할 수 있습니다.


  • 왜 어떤 기업은 성공하고, 어떤 기업은 실패할까?

    왜 어떤 기업은 성공하고, 어떤 기업은 실패할까?

    성공하는 기업과 실패하는 기업의 차이는 무엇일까? 이는 경영자, 창업자, 직장인 모두에게 중요한 질문이다. 어떤 회사는 계속해서 성과를 내고 확장하며 사람들에게 영감을 주는 반면, 다른 회사는 정체되거나 심지어 무너진다. 이러한 차이를 분석하기 위해 초우량 기업들의 공통된 특징을 연구한 결과, 성공은 단순히 좋은 전략이 아니라 실행과 조직 문화에서 비롯된다는 점이 드러났다.

    이 글에서는 성공한 기업들의 비결을 쉽게 이해하고 일상과 비즈니스에 적용할 수 있도록 소개한다. 8가지 핵심 원칙을 중심으로, 누구나 배울 수 있는 성공의 원리를 탐구해보자.


    성공과 실패의 차이: 숫자와 전략만으로는 부족하다

    많은 기업이 실패하는 이유 중 하나는 수치와 합리주의에 지나치게 의존하기 때문이다. 매출, 시장 점유율, 비용 절감과 같은 지표가 중요하지 않다는 뜻이 아니다. 그러나 수치만으로 경영의 본질을 설명할 수는 없다. 기업은 사람들로 구성되어 있고, 사람들의 열정, 창의성, 자율성이 기업의 성패를 좌우한다. 성공한 기업들은 단순히 데이터에 기반한 전략을 넘어선 실행력과 조직 문화를 가지고 있었다.

    예를 들어, 한 스타트업이 완벽한 비즈니스 계획을 세웠다고 하자. 하지만 그 계획을 실행하는 과정에서 직원들이 동기부여되지 않거나 고객의 피드백을 반영하지 않는다면 그 계획은 실패로 돌아갈 가능성이 크다. 반면, 실행에 집중하고 고객과의 연결을 강화한 기업은 변화를 통해 성장할 수 있다.


    초우량 기업들이 성공한 8가지 비결

    성공한 기업들을 분석한 결과, 그들은 다음과 같은 8가지 공통된 원칙을 따랐다. 이 원칙들은 단순히 기업의 전략으로 끝나는 것이 아니라 실행과 문화에서 구체화되었다.

    1. 실행을 중시한다

    성공한 기업들은 실행을 우선시한다. 이들은 아이디어를 실험하고, 빠르게 실패하고, 그 실패에서 배우는 문화를 가지고 있었다. 특히, 작은 실험으로 고객의 피드백을 얻고 이를 바탕으로 개선해나갔다. 예를 들어, 한 글로벌 기업은 신제품을 개발하기 위해 대규모 팀을 구성하는 대신 소규모 팀을 현장에 파견해 고객과 직접 대화하며 빠르게 프로토타입을 완성했다.

    실질적 팁:

    • 하루에 작은 목표를 설정하고 실행하라.
    • 문제가 발생했을 때 팀원들이 빠르게 협업할 수 있는 환경을 조성하라.

    2. 고객과 밀착한다

    고객의 니즈를 이해하지 못하면 기업은 방향을 잃는다. 성공한 기업들은 항상 고객과 소통하며, 그들의 피드백을 제품 개발에 반영했다. 한 식품회사는 고객의 의견을 적극적으로 수집하고, 제품을 지속적으로 개선하며 시장에서 신뢰를 얻었다.

    실질적 팁:

    • 정기적인 고객 인터뷰와 설문 조사를 실시하라.
    • 고객의 의견을 듣고, 작은 개선이라도 바로 실행에 옮겨라.

    3. 자율성과 기업가정신을 장려한다

    조직 내에서 구성원이 자율적으로 행동할 수 있을 때, 창의적이고 혁신적인 아이디어가 나온다. 성공한 기업들은 직원들에게 자유를 주는 대신 명확한 목표와 가치를 공유했다.

    실질적 팁:

    • 팀 내에서 자율적인 의사결정을 장려하라.
    • 실패를 두려워하지 않는 문화를 만들라.

    4. 사람 중심의 경영

    사람은 기업의 가장 중요한 자산이다. 성공한 기업들은 직원들을 단순한 기계적 자원으로 보지 않고, 그들의 성장과 행복을 중요한 가치로 여겼다. 이를 통해 직원들은 자신의 회사에 대한 충성심을 높이고 성과를 극대화했다.

    실질적 팁:

    • 직원의 성장과 복지를 위한 프로그램을 운영하라.
    • 모든 직원에게 정기적으로 피드백을 제공하라.

    5. 가치에 기반한 실천

    기업의 핵심 가치는 모든 구성원이 공유해야 하며, 이를 통해 명확한 방향성을 제시할 수 있다. 한 테크 기업은 직원들에게 자신들의 제품이 세상을 더 나은 곳으로 만든다는 확신을 심어주며 조직의 결속력을 강화했다.

    실질적 팁:

    • 회사의 비전과 가치를 명확히 정의하고 이를 직원들과 공유하라.
    • 가치에 반하는 행동은 조직적으로 방지하라.

    6. 핵심 사업에 집중한다

    다각화는 종종 기업의 방향성을 흐리게 한다. 성공한 기업들은 자신들이 가장 잘할 수 있는 일에만 집중하며, 전문성을 키웠다.

    실질적 팁:

    • 주력 사업 외에 불필요한 활동을 줄여라.
    • 주요 역량을 강화할 수 있는 자원을 집중적으로 투자하라.

    7. 단순한 조직 구조

    복잡한 조직은 혁신과 실행력을 저해한다. 성공한 기업들은 군더더기 없는 조직 구조를 만들어 유연하고 민첩한 대응을 가능하게 했다.

    실질적 팁:

    • 불필요한 절차를 없애고, 효율적인 의사결정 체계를 구축하라.
    • 조직 내 협업 도구를 활용해 커뮤니케이션을 단순화하라.

    8. 엄격함과 온건함의 조화

    집권화와 분권화를 조화롭게 운영하며, 핵심 가치는 강력히 관리하되, 개별 팀의 자율성을 보장했다. 이를 통해 조직의 혁신과 안정성을 동시에 추구했다.

    실질적 팁:

    • 중요한 전략적 결정은 중앙에서 관리하되, 일상적인 운영은 팀에게 맡겨라.
    • 핵심 가치와 규율은 모든 팀이 철저히 따르도록 하라.

    누구나 적용할 수 있는 성공의 원칙

    이 8가지 원칙은 거대한 글로벌 기업만의 전유물이 아니다. 개인이나 소규모 사업자도 이를 자신의 일과 조직에 적용할 수 있다. 중요한 것은 실행과 실천이다. 이 시리즈를 통해 각 원칙을 하나씩 깊이 탐구하며, 성공으로 가는 길을 함께 만들어가자.